First-aid measures
Emergency measure - Inhalation: The product is an inert polymer (rubber form).
Exposure to gases from decomposition might cause: Headache,
short breathing, cough, chills and fever, tachycardia.
First aid measures: Remove immediately affected person to
fresh air.
If not breathing, supplay artificial respiration, preferably
mouth-to mouth.
Seek medical attention immediately.
Emergency measure - Eyes: The product is an inert polymer. It is not irritant to eyes.
Exposure to gases from decomposition might cause redness and
irritation. First aid Measures: flush immediately with
water for at least 15 minutes, retracting eyelids often.
Emergency measure - Skin: The product is an inert polymer. It is not irritant to skin.
Exposure to gases from decomposition might cause redness and
irritation. First aid Measures: wash immediately with soap
and water (pay particular attention to flushing skin under
nails).
Emergency measure - Ingestion: The product is an inert polymer (rubber form).
Fire-fighting measures
Recommended extinguishing agent: Water (spray, fog, stream), CO2, chemicals in powder or foam
are used to extinguish fire.
Product arising from burning: Corrosive and toxic gases released from thermal
decomposition are HF, COF2.
Protective equipment: Self-contained breathing apparatus.
Full antacid clothing.
Accidental release measures
Emergency measures in case of spillage: Sweep and coop out the released material, collecting it in
suitable container for reuse or disposal according to
applicable regulations.
Handling and storage
Handling: Avoid processing above decomposition temperature.
Storage: The material is not flammable and not explosive
Keep away from sparks and flames.
Do not store near combustible materials.

Stability and reactivity
Danger other than fire: The product is an inert polymer which is not dangerous for
the human health and the environment.
Chemical reaction with water: The material is not soluble in water. No reaction is expecte
d.
Dust explosion: The material is niot a dust, it is in rubber form.
Disposal considerations
Industry - Possibility of recovery/recycling: The vulcanized polymer can not be recycled.
Industry - Possibility of destruction - incineration: Dispose of in authorised landfill or destroy in a high-
temperature incinerator designed to burn halogen-containing
materials.
